scala プラグイン プロジェクトから外部ツールを実行しています。このツールは、特定の条件でエラー/警告を生成する場合があります。これをクリックして、発生ポイントにジャンプできるようにしたいと考えています。エラー メッセージは次の構文です。
<absolute_file_path>:<line_no>:ERROR: <message>
consolePatternMatchListener 拡張ポイントを追加する必要があることを検索して理解し、次の例を取得しました。
<extension
point="org.eclipse.ui.console.consolePatternMatchListeners">
<consolePatternMatchListener
class="com.example.ExampleConsolePatternMatcher"
id="com.example.ExampleConsolePatternMatcher"
regex=".*foo.*">
<enablement>
<test property="org.eclipse.ui.console.consoleTypeTest" value="exampleConsole"/>
</enablement>
</consolePatternMatchListener>
</extension>
私はEclipseプラグイン開発に非常に慣れていないので、上記の拡張機能をplugin.xml->拡張ポイントに記述する方法を知りたいと思っていました